    Pape-Dawson Engineers, Inc. is a civil and environmental engineering consulting firm headquartered in San Antonio, Texas. The company was founded in 1965 by Gene Dawson and Bill Pape. The firm provides services in the areas of transportation, water resources, land development, environmental, surveying, and construction management. Pape-Dawson has additional offices in Austin, Houston, Fort Worth, and Dallas. The company has been recognized as one of the best places to work in San Antonio and Austin.
